Deposit protection level at FSCS raised 41 per cent

An increase in the Deposit Protection Limit to £120,000 from 1 December is a 41 per cent rise on the current £85,000 level - and £10,000 higher than the PRA proposed in March this year.

The sum was increased "in light of consultation feedback and to reflect the latest inflation data", says the Bank of England in its announcement. With concerns rising about the stability of global markets, the substantial increase would protect banks from unexpected withdrawal surges from depositors.
